Our analysis indicates that Milk chocolate caramel seasalt is likely not suitable for a vegan diet. This is based on the detection of the following ingredients which are generally avoided:
The full list of ingredients we analyzed is: sugar, 23% whole milk powder, cocoa butter, 10% almonds with caramel (sugar, concentrated butter, glucose syrup, butter, 5% almonds, lactose, sea salt, emulsifier: lecithins [sunflower], natural vanilla flavoring), cocoa paste, 0,5% sea salt, emulsifier: lecithins (sunflower),. We always advise verifying with the manufacturer for the most accurate and up-to-date information.
Milk chocolate caramel seasalt contains 547 calories per 100g, with 7g of protein, 33.1g of fat, and 54.3g of carbohydrates (52.8g of which is sugar).
